[BACK]Return to mktemp.c CVS log [TXT][DIR] Up to [local] / src / usr.bin / rsync

Diff for /src/usr.bin/rsync/mktemp.c between version 1.10 and 1.11

version 1.10, 2019/05/08 21:30:11 version 1.11, 2019/06/27 18:03:37
Line 292 
Line 292 
                 dirlen = cp - path;                  dirlen = cp - path;
                 n = asprintf(ret, "%.*s/.%s.XXXXXXXXXX",                  n = asprintf(ret, "%.*s/.%s.XXXXXXXXXX",
                         dirlen, path, path + dirlen + 1);                          dirlen, path, path + dirlen + 1);
                 if (n < 0) {                  if (n == -1) {
                         ERR("asprintf");                          ERR("asprintf");
                         *ret = NULL;                          *ret = NULL;
                 }                  }
         } else if ((n = asprintf(ret, ".%s.XXXXXXXXXX", path)) < 0) {          } else if ((n = asprintf(ret, ".%s.XXXXXXXXXX", path)) == -1) {
                 ERR("asprintf");                  ERR("asprintf");
                 *ret = NULL;                  *ret = NULL;
         }          }

Legend:
Removed from v.1.10  
changed lines
  Added in v.1.11